Output 44fcb319c538f434a2b4a8f169a4d273c08f64c25ff9e994cef9d160777b3e64:1

value
345160542500
script pubkey
OP_0 OP_PUSHBYTES_20 1697e7ab04ce7071f392d8f71b9a1840e3b335a1
address
tb1qz6t702cyeec8ruujmrm3hxscgr3mxddpesdykx
transaction
44fcb319c538f434a2b4a8f169a4d273c08f64c25ff9e994cef9d160777b3e64